예제 #1
0
        public void it_injects_fake2(
            [Frozen] IAmDependency expected,
            Consumer consumer)
        {
            var actual = consumer.Dependency;

            Assert.Same(expected, actual);
        }
예제 #2
0
        public void it_injects_fake_and_provides_data(
            int number,
            [Frozen] IAmDependency expected,
            Consumer consumer)
        {
            var numbers = new[] { 1, 2, 3 };
            var actual  = consumer.Dependency;

            Assert.Same(expected, actual);
            Assert.True(numbers.Contains(number));
        }
예제 #3
0
 public Consumer(IAmDependency dependency)
 {
     Dependency = dependency;
 }